Role Detail
As a key member of KWM’s renowned corporate hospitality team, you’ll collaborate with our Head Chef to deliver exceptional food experiences for our internal café, boardrooms, and corporate events.
This is a full-time role (Mon–Fri, 6:00am–2:00pm). Occasional flexibility for additional hours may be required.
We’re seeking a talented, committed, and creative chef who’s eager to bring their own ideas while supporting the Head Chef’s vision.
